Job Summary
Responsible for managing a multiple number of Health and Safety professionals/paraprofessionals who
conduct the daytoday safety and industrial hygiene programs at assigned location(s) and offices
including serving as senior mentors and technical experts to staff working closely with senior
management to evaluate health and safety risks and developing safety and health programs to
continuously improve safety performance.



Responsibilities

Key Responsibilities
Direct and distribute H&S resources to best support the needs of the operating units
Mentor and counsel subordinates in carrying out their daily duties
Serve as technical resource especially on particularly complicated or hazardous projects.
Establish new and reengineer existing programs and policies to continuously improve safety
Manage incident reporting and followup programs including the analysis of trends
Design and periodically conduct site health and safety audits and inspections
Interact with regulatory officials on a regular basis
Represent the corporation in safety related meetings with customers
Daily interaction with Senior Managers to ensure H&S issues are incorporated into planning
Review and assist in preparation of safety work plans SOPs site specific safety and health plans Operations and Safety Evaluation checklists
Develop air monitoring and exposure assessment programs
Approve new safety equipment inspection and testing programs
Prepare weekly and monthly reports as directed Other Duties as Assigned
Travel 50%75%.



Qualifications

Qualifications
Required: Bachelors Degree Industrial Hygiene/Safety/Related Health and Safety Management or a related field;
7 years of experience in consulting training and H&S program management with at least 3 years in a leadership role.
Required: OSHA 40 Hour HAZWOPER Training
Prefer professional certification (e.g. CSP Excellent communication presentation and interpersonal skills.
Proven ability to manage multiple projects and priorities in a fastpaced environment.
Experience with learning management systems (LMS) and elearning platforms.
Strong analytical skills and experience using data to drive decisions.
